Global Contract Lifecycle Management Solution Market has valued at USD 1.8 Billion in 2022 and is anticipated to project robust growth in the forecast period with a CAGR of 12.2% through 2028. The Global Contract Lifecycle Management (CLM) Solution Market is undergoing significant growth as organizations across industries recognize the pivotal role of efficient contract management in achieving operational excellence. CLM solutions offer a comprehensive framework for managing the entire contract lifecycle, from creation and negotiation to execution and renewal. The driving forces behind the market's expansion include the imperative to streamline contract processes, reduce costs, mitigate risks, and ensure compliance with ever-evolving regulatory requirements. These solutions harness advanced technologies, such as artificial intelligence and machine learning, to automate repetitive tasks, improve contract visibility, and enhance data analytics, allowing businesses to make informed decisions. Furthermore, the global shift towards remote work and digital transformation has underscored the need for cloud based CLM solutions, which offer accessibility and scalability. As organizations seek to optimize their contract management practices and harness data-driven insights for competitive advantage, the Global CLM Solution Market is poised for sustained growth, attracting investments and innovations that are reshaping how contracts are managed and leveraged across the corporate landscape.

Key Market Challenges

Lack of Standardization and Alignment

One of the major challenges in the Global Contract Lifecycle Management (CLM) Solution Market is the lack of standardization and alignment across organizations. Different companies may have varying CLM frameworks, processes, and tools, making it difficult to establish seamless collaboration and interoperability. This lack of standardization can lead to inefficiencies, increased costs, and difficulties in integrating CLM solutions with other business systems. To address this challenge, industry-wide efforts are required to establish common standards and best practices that promote interoperability and enable organizations to align their CLM processes effectively.

Resistance to Change and Cultural Shift

Implementing CLM solutions often requires a significant cultural shift within organizations. Resistance to change from employees and stakeholders can hinder the successful adoption and implementation of CLM practices. Resistance may stem from a lack of understanding about the benefits of CLM, fear of job displacement, or concerns about disruptions to existing workflows. Overcoming this challenge requires effective change management strategies, including comprehensive communication, training programs, and involvement of key stakeholders. Organizations need to emphasize the positive impact of CLM on contract management, compliance, and risk mitigation to gain buy-in and foster a culture that embraces CLM principles.

Complexity and Integration Challenges

The complexity of CLM implementations can pose challenges for organizations, particularly when integrating CLM solutions with existing contract management systems and processes. Legacy systems, diverse contract formats, and disparate data sources can create integration complexities, leading to delays, data inconsistencies, and suboptimal performance. To address this challenge, organizations should prioritize selecting CLM solutions that offer seamless integration capabilities and provide robust APIs. Additionally, comprehensive planning, testing, and collaboration with legal and business stakeholders are crucial to ensure smooth integration and minimize disruptions to ongoing contract management operations.

Managing Contract Lifecycle and Compliance

Effectively managing the entire contract lifecycle and ensuring compliance with contractual obligations and regulatory requirements is a critical aspect of CLM. However, it can be challenging to consistently track and monitor contracts, especially when dealing with a large volume of contracts, complex terms and conditions, and evolving regulatory landscapes. Failure to manage contracts efficiently can result in missed deadlines, financial penalties, and legal disputes. To overcome this challenge, organizations need to implement robust CLM solutions that offer features such as automated contract creation, centralized contract repositories, and contract analytics. Proactive contract monitoring, regular audits, and compliance assessments are also necessary to identify and address any contractual or regulatory risks.

Security and Data Privacy Concerns

In an era of increasing data breaches and privacy regulations, security and data privacy are significant challenges in the CLM market. Organizations need to ensure that their CLM solutions adhere to industry standards and regulatory requirements to protect sensitive contract data and maintain compliance. This includes implementing robust security measures, such as encryption, access controls, and data loss prevention mechanisms. Regular audits and assessments are necessary to identify and address any security gaps or compliance issues. Organizations must prioritize security and data privacy as integral components of their CLM strategies to mitigate risks and maintain trust with customers and stakeholders.

Key Market Trends

Shift towards Cloud-based Contract Lifecycle Management Solutions

The Global Contract Lifecycle Management (CLM) Solution Market is experiencing a significant shift towards cloud-based CLM solutions. This trend is driven by the increasing adoption of cloud computing and the need for efficient and scalable contract management platforms. Cloud-based CLM solutions offer organizations the ability to access contract management tools and services remotely, eliminating the need for on-premises infrastructure and reducing maintenance costs. These solutions provide flexibility and scalability, allowing organizations to easily scale their contract management capabilities based on their evolving needs. Additionally, cloud-based CLM solutions offer enhanced collaboration and accessibility, enabling geographically dispersed teams to work together seamlessly.

Integration of Artificial Intelligence and Automation

The integ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and automation technologies is a key trend in the Global CLM Solution Market. AI-powered CLM solutions leverage machine learning algorithms to analyze contracts, extract relevant data, and automate routine contract management tasks. This enables organizations to streamline their contract lifecycle processes, improve efficiency, and reduce manual errors. AI-enabled CLM solutions can automate contract creation, review, and renewal processes, leading to faster turnaround times and improved compliance. Furthermore, AI-driven contract analytics tools are being deployed to extract insights from contract data, identify risks, and optimize contract performance.

Focus on User Experience and Self-Service

User experience and self-service capabilities are gaining prominence in the Global CLM Solution Market. Organizations are prioritizing the development of intuitive and user-friendly CLM interfaces to enhance the overall user experience. Self-service portals and knowledge bases are being implemented to empower users to manage contracts independently, reducing the reliance on legal and procurement teams. By enabling self-service, organizations can improve user satisfaction, reduce administrative burden, and enhance productivity.

Integration with E-Signature and Digital Workflow Tools

The integration of CLM solutions with e-signature and digital workflow tools is a growing trend in the Global CLM Solution Market. Organizations are seeking end-to-end contract management solutions that enable seamless contract execution and approval processes. By integrating CLM solutions with e-signature tools, organizations can eliminate the need for manual signatures, reduce paperwork, and accelerate contract cycles. Digital workflow tools enable organizations to automate contract routing, approval, and notification processes, ensuring compliance and improving collaboration between stakeholders.

Enhanced Analytics and Reporting Capabilities

Analytics and reporting capabilities are becoming increasingly important in the Global CLM Solution Market. Organizations are leveraging advanced analytics tools to gain insights into their contract data, track contract performance, and make data-driven decisions. Predictive analytics is being used to identify contract risks, optimize contract terms, and improve negotiation outcomes. Real-time dashboards and customizable reports provide organizations with visibility into key CLM metrics, helping them monitor contract compliance, track milestones, and identify areas for improvement.

Segmental Insights

Deployment Insights

In 2022, the cloud-based deployment segment asserted its dominance in the Global Contract Lifecycle Management (CLM) Solution Market and is poised to maintain this position throughout the forecast period. Cloud-based CLM solutions offer several compelling advantages that have driven their widespread adoption among organizations across industries. The scalability and flexibility of cloud deployment align seamlessly with the dynamic needs of modern businesses, allowing them to efficiently manage contracts and adapt to changing requirements. Furthermore, cloud-based solutions provide enhanced accessibility, enabling users to access and collaborate on contracts from anywhere with an internet connection, fostering remote work and cross-functional collaboration. The reduced IT infrastructure and maintenance costs associated with cloud-based deployments have also been a key driver of their popularity, making CLM solutions more cost-effective and attractive to a broader range of organizations. Additionally, the rapid pace of digital transformation and the need for agility in contract management further reinforce the dominance of cloud-based CLM solutions. As organizations continue to prioritize flexibility, cost-efficiency, and accessibility in their contract management strategies, the cloud-based deployment segment is expected to maintain its supremacy, reflecting the market's recognition of the immense value these solutions bring in meeting the evolving demands of modern business operations.

Component Insights

In 2022, the services segment emerged as the dominant force in the Global Contract Lifecycle Management (CLM) Solution Market and is poised to maintain its supremacy throughout the forecast period. The services segment includes a wide array of offerings such as consulting, implementation, training, and support services that are pivotal in helping organizations effectively deploy and maximize the value of CLM solutions.

This dominance can be attributed to several factors. Firstly, the complexity of implementing CLM solutions necessitates expert guidance and support, making services an integral component of the adoption process. Organizations often require tailored consulting to align CLM strategies with their specific business needs and objectives, followed by seamless implementation to ensure that the solution integrates seamlessly with existing systems. Furthermore, comprehensive training services are crucial in equipping users and administrators with the requisite skills to navigate and leverage the full potential of CLM software.

Additionally, the post-implementation phase relies heavily on support services to address issues, provide updates, and ensure the ongoing optimal performance of the CLM solution. This ongoing need for services throughout the CLM solution lifecycle positions it as a dominant segment, reflecting the market's recognition of the critical role these services play in achieving successful CLM implementation and sustained value delivery. As organizations increasingly realize the significance of a holistic approach to contract management, including both software and services, the services segment is expected to maintain its dominance as it continues to provide essential support in harnessing the full capabilities of CLM solutions.

Industry Insights

In 2022, the Banking, Financial Services, and Insurance (BFSI) sector emerged as the dominant segment in the Global Contract Lifecycle Management (CLM) Solution Market, and it is anticipated to maintain its dominance throughout the forecast period. The BFSI industry has been at the forefront of digital transformation and compliance management, making it fertile ground for the adoption of CLM solutions. The complex and highly regulated nature of financial transactions and contracts within this sector has driven the need for robust and efficient contract management solutions. CLM solutions offer precise oversight of contract terms, compliance requirements, and risk mitigation, aligning perfectly with the stringent regulatory environment governing the BFSI industry. Moreover, these solutions provide real-time monitoring, automation of contract-related processes, and improved transparency, enabling financial institutions to manage their contracts effectively, reduce operational costs, and enhance overall efficiency. As the BFSI sector continues to grapple with evolving regulations, increased competition, and the imperative for operational excellence, the demand for CLM solutions is expected to persist and even intensify, solidifying the sector's dominant position in the CLM Solution Market.

Regional Insights

In 2022, North America asserted its dominance in the Global Contract Lifecycle Management (CLM) Solution Market and is poised to maintain this leading position throughout the forecast period. North America has consistently been at the forefront of technological innovation and digital transformation, and the adoption of CLM solutions is no exception. The region's dominance can be attributed to several factors, including the presence of a large number of prominent CLM solution providers and tech-savvy organizations across various industries. Additionally, the robust regulatory landscape in North America, particularly in industries such as healthcare, finance, and government, has driven the need for comprehensive contract management solutions to ensure compliance and mitigate risks.

Furthermore, North American businesses have a strong emphasis on operational efficiency and cost savings, making CLM solutions an attractive proposition. The region's economic stability and investments in cloud computing infrastructure have also facilitated the adoption of cloud-based CLM solutions, further contributing to its dominance. As organizations across North America continue to prioritize digital transformation, regulatory compliance, and efficient contract management practices, the region is expected to maintain its leading position in the CLM Solution Market, reflecting its ongoing commitment to leveraging technology for business optimization and growth.
